Gail Christofferson’s passion for glass, community projects, and creating mosaic art has taken her on a wonderful journey.
Christofferson is a full time artist whose approach has evolved from commercial art, design and marketing. Her recent success with mosaic artwork has enabled her to move from the design field to pursue mosaic art full time.Christofferson’s latest work has been geared towards large-scale projects, many of them community-based. When she leaves the studio to share and teach, her community mosaic projects draw in participants to work collaboratively to create large-scale mosaic installations, resulting in the unique sense of ownership and pride that comes from seeing their individual contributions blossom into a finished piece of art. Christofferson says, “Mosaic art is a very accessible art form, participants find affirmation through the process of creation and the act of making and building something tangible that represents their lives. Art is an important tool for building hope, providing an outlet for personal expression and lifting spirits.”Christofferson’s corporate clients find a mosaic piece provides a fresh and unique form of art for their facility.
